[英]jquery ajax onclick doesn't work
我正在尝试使此脚本工作:
<script>
function checkin() {
var projectId = document.getElementById("projectId").value;
var userId = document.getElementById("userId").value;
$.ajax({
type: 'POST',
url: '/includes/ajax.urenKlokken.inc.php',
data: 'userId=' + userId + '&projectId=' + projectId,
success: function (msg) {
if (msg) {
alert('test');
document.getElementById("ChangeKlokinOnSelect").innerHTML = msg;
} else {
return;
}
}
});
};
</script>
但是我没有得到回应。 当我这样做时:
<script>
function checkin() {
alert('test');
}
</script>
我收到警报。 因此,链接是正确的,但是在加载AJAX请求时出了点问题。
怎么了 有人看到吗?
您的PHP脚本可能返回错误,这意味着不会调用成功回调。 如果您使用的是Chrome浏览器,建议您打开开发人员工具,然后使用“网络”标签调试对/includes/ajax.urenKlokken.inc.php
的请求。
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.